2. Design and Build Quality
The Google Pixel Fold Obsidian comes with a premium build that is both durable and elegant. When closed, it’s a compact device with a 5.8-inch OLED cover display, and when opened, you get a 7.6-inch OLED main display, providing a tablet-like experience.
Key Design Features:
-
Obsidian Color: The deep black finish is both professional and sleek. The glossy surface is resistant to fingerprints and smudges, giving it a clean look.
-
Materials: Constructed with a polished aluminum frame and Gorilla Glass Victus protection, ensuring durability and resistance to scratches and drops.
-
Water Resistance: The Pixel Fold Obsidian has an IPX8 water resistance rating, which means it can withstand being submerged in water up to a certain depth.
-
Hinge Design: The foldable mechanism uses a smooth and durable hinge that lets the device fold and unfold seamlessly without any noticeable gap.
3. Display: A Foldable Screen Like No Other
The Pixel Fold Obsidian boasts a stunning display that is ideal for multitasking, content consumption, and gaming. Google has carefully designed the foldable screens to provide an immersive experience, with vibrant colors and smooth performance.
Display Features:
-
Main Display: A 7.6-inch OLED display with a 120Hz refresh rate, offering fluid animations and a high-quality viewing experience. The larger screen makes it perfect for multitasking, watching movies, and gaming.
-
Cover Display: A 5.8-inch OLED screen with a 120Hz refresh rate. This smaller screen is perfect for quick interactions when the phone is folded.
-
Resolution: The main display offers a resolution of 2208 x 1840 pixels, while the cover screen has a resolution of 2092 x 1080 pixels.
With vibrant colors, deep blacks, and excellent contrast, the Pixel Fold Obsidian offers one of the best display experiences for a foldable device.
4. Performance and Hardware
Under the hood, the Pixel Fold Obsidian is powered by Google's Tensor G2 chip, ensuring smooth performance across the board. Whether you’re multitasking, gaming, or using AI-powered features, the Pixel Fold can handle it with ease.
Key Hardware Features:
-
Chipset: The Google Tensor G2 chip is designed to offer optimal performance with an emphasis on AI and machine learning capabilities. It enables enhanced processing speeds, smooth graphics, and better overall performance.
-
RAM: With 12GB of RAM, the Pixel Fold Obsidian ensures smooth multitasking and seamless app performance.
-
Storage Options: Available in 256GB and 512GB storage variants, offering ample space for apps, photos, and videos.
-
Battery: A 4821 mAh battery powers the device, providing decent longevity for a foldable smartphone.
-
Charging: It supports 30W wired charging and 23W wireless charging, allowing for quick top-ups during your busy day.
5. Camera System
Google's Pixel phones are renowned for their exceptional camera capabilities, and the Pixel Fold Obsidian is no exception. The rear camera setup provides everything you need for high-quality photos and videos, while the front camera offers clear and crisp selfies.
Camera Features:
-
48 MP Main Camera: The main camera captures detailed and vibrant photos in various lighting conditions.
-
10.8 MP Ultra-Wide Camera: For those wide-angle shots, this lens offers a broader field of view, perfect for group photos or landscape shots.
-
10.8 MP Telephoto Camera: With 5x optical zoom, this lens lets you capture high-quality close-up shots without losing detail.
-
Front Camera: The 8 MP front camera is ideal for selfies and video calls.
-
Camera Software: Google’s computational photography takes things up a notch with features like Night Sight, Real Tone, and Dual Exposure for professional-looking images.

7. Software and Features
The Pixel Fold Obsidian runs on Android 13, with Google’s special software optimizations for foldable devices. This includes advanced multitasking features that allow you to use multiple apps at once in a split-screen layout.
Software Features:
-
Android 13: Enjoy the latest features from Google’s operating system, such as enhanced privacy controls, AI integration, and more.
-
App Continuity: This feature ensures that apps seamlessly transition from the cover screen to the main display when you unfold the phone.
-
AI-powered Features: Google’s Tensor G2 chip enhances user experience with smart features like real-time translation, voice recognition, and adaptive battery management.
